san diego sunset


Today was the most enjoyable day.  I spent some time taking photos around the garden (will post those later) and then Joan and I went down to the beach at sunset.  There were hundreds of seagulls and enough people to chase them so that there seemed to be a constant flurry of wings in the air.  Joan made sculptures and drawings in the sand while I took pictures of everything in sight and then we walked until it was so dark we couldn't see a thing.  Then we finally turned around.

I just couldn't get enough of the beauty around me.  There is nothing more peaceful than cool, salty air and the vast expanse of ocean stretching out into infinity.  It's moments like these where I feel not just connected, but like I become one with the whole universe.  I think I must have been made to travel, because nothing feeds my soul like being surrounded by beauty.

I have a dream to pack up my car and go on a year-long road trip around the entire United States, taking pictures and writing about my adventures.  One of these days, it's going to become a reality.  :)
